Here's the thing... I love food, and I love to eat! Luckily I also love to cook! I have been experimenting with lots of different recipes to create healthy YUMMY food that is within my calorie range. I currently eat about 1500-1700 calories a day, and yes that includes my alcohol! So I like to make my calories count. I could eat out at lets say Rubios and get their grilled grande bowl without the sauce and it would be around 550 calories. Or I could make spicy shrimp tacos at home using olive oil and cayenne pepper to marinate the shrimp, putting them on corn tortillas and throwing on some red onion and cilantro...all for around 300 calories!

FYI Moment: (these will be little tips, advice, or knowledge at the end of my posts) I'm 25 and yes I like to drink...So here's something to keep in mind. Think 100 calories a shot of alcohol, keep your alcohols clear and your mixers calorie free...diet soda or club soda with lime.
